Note as of April 29,2011
I have decided that I will post a DAILY work rotation/vacation planner on the Regional Server next week.  Right now you must check with Pagasa or me if you need to review your vacation paid days vs number of work days.  The daily planner will give you a visual about how you must plan your required shifts ahead of time each week in every 4 week rotation when there is:
a. vacation weeks scheduled & how many vacation days paid &
b. stats to contend with


(please don't rely on printed out rotations because they change).




Vacations earned is divided up amongst weeks vacation entitled to and days are paid the same way that the number of minimum shifts required per week in 4 week rotation for your EFT.  Staff with flex hours though, must adjust the number of regular shifts they worked in a week before or after vacation based on number of vacation days paid in that week they are away..    Those that have odd number EFT (55, 65 etc) work a combination of 3 or 4 day weeks in a 4 week rotation.  A Vacation week is paid the same way however, regular working shifts must be adjusted ahead of time,  in regards to if you are being paid a 4 days or 3 days during your vacation week(s).    When stats fall on a week you take vacation then number of regular days worked vs number of vacation days paid need to be adjusted.  Example, if you work 13 shift in 4 week rotation and you are being paid a 4 days of vacation in the week off and there are 2 stats, like this weekend, then one vacation paid day must be included in the next weeks rotation.
